- 投稿日:2026/01/23
この記事は、さらにGoogleカレンダーを便利に活用したい人向けに書きました。いつものようにスプレッドシートの配布とGemの共有もあります。
少しでも誰かのお役に立てたらうれしいです🐹✨️
この記事を読む前に
前編でお伝えしたポイントは3点です。
ーーーーーーーーーーーーーーー
・本業・副業・家族の予定をGoogleカレンダーに集約し、「入力が面倒で続かない」課題をGeminiで解決する前編。
・カレンダー分割(家族/本業/その他)+色分け、G-calizeで土日祝を色付け、ショートカット活用で“見やすく探しやすい”状態を作る。
・Geminiで画像・音声から予定/タスクを追加し、Gemで「今日の予定+タスク」をKeepのチェックリストに自動保存。日中はKeepだけ見ればOK、ただし登録前に日時は目視確認。
ーーーーーーーーーーーーーーー
後編では、ここから一歩進めて「登録できる」だけで終わらせず、
判断に使えるカレンダー運用として完成させる方法を紹介します。
具体的には、スプレッドシートを土台にして
・予定を構造化(あとで迷わない形に整える)
・予定あり/なしを自分基準で分ける
・大量予定でもブレずに運用できる形にする
という流れで、家族予定や部活予定のような“量が多い予定”を扱いやすくしていきます。
まだ前編を読んでいない方は、先に👇️こちらを読むと理解がスムーズです。
Googleカレンダー中心で一元管理!Geminiで予定とタスク管理が楽になる(前編)
Geminiを使ってみたら、予定の取り込みが一気に楽になりました。一方で、使っていくほどに気づいたこともあります。
それは、「予定を登録できる」だけだと、
カレンダーは意外と使いやすくならないということ…。
たとえば前編でも紹介した部活動の予定登録。
同じ部活でも、送り迎えが必要な日と、不要な日があります。
ここを区別せずに全部「予定あり」で登録すると、カレンダー上は埋まって見えるのに、実際には自分が送迎しない日の予定まで判断材料に混ざってしまう。さらに、送り迎えが必要な日は移動時間も含めて登録し、本当に使えるカレンダーに寄せていったんです。
すると、Geminiに「今週空いている時間は?」と聞いても、欲しい回答は返ってきません。
ミーティングの時間を設定するのにも時間がかかってしまいます
そこで私は、予定を「自分が関わるもの」と「情報として残すだけのもの」に分け、予定あり/予定なしを明確に使い分けるようにしました。
実は以前からスプレッドシートでGoogleカレンダーへの登録していました。
そこで、さらに便利にするために
Geminiで情報を抽出
→スプレッドシートに予定を整える
→GAS(Calendar API)でGoogleカレンダーへ一括登録
という仕組みを構築しました。
💭「カレンダーに入っているのに、予定調整が楽にならない」
もし今そんな状態なら、この後編がお役に立てると思います。
この記事で得られること
今回の記事のポイントです
やることはシンプルで、画像→データ化→整形→一括登録を“仕組み”に落とし込むだけです。
この記事でできるようになること
①Gemを使用して1か月分の予定表を画像として取り込み、
スプシの見出しに沿ってデータ化
②スプシにデータをコピペして、データを整える
例)予定あり/予定なしを「自分が関わる予定」基準で分ける
送迎が必要な日は、移動時間込みでカレンダーに入れる
③整えたデータを、GAS(Calendar API)で
Googleカレンダーへ一括登録
私はルーティン(家事・定例)を、まとめて登録できるのも便利だと思っています
→地域のゴミカレンダーの日程や、子供の習い事の送り迎え、車検やオイル交換など定期的に必要なことを登録する
私はついうっかり忘れてしまうことが多い性質を持っています
特に、集中していると時間を忘れてしまいます🫠
💻️作業をしていて、子どもの迎えを忘れたことが何度も…😰
しかし、仕組み化することによってうっかりがなくなりました😊
こんな人に向いています
✅️ スプシをつかったことがある
✅️ 予定が増えて「入力するだけのカレンダー」に限界を感じている
✅️ Geminiは便利だけど、もっと楽に管理したい
スプシ×Geminiで一括登録
スプレッドシートの基本的な使い方を説明します🐹
まずはこちらからスプシをコピーしてください
マスタシートにはプルダウンに使う情報や登録に必要な情報が含まれています。ここのデータを変更するだけで自由にカスタマイズすることができます。
前編では、カレンダーの新規作成をGoogleカレンダーから行う方法をお伝えしました。
しかし、今回のスプレッドシートを使えば、Googleカレンダーで一つ一つ作成しなくても、マストシートにカレンダー名を登録してGASを実行することで自動的にそのカレンダーが作成されます
マスタシートでカレンダーそれぞれにカラーを設定しておくと、予定を登録するときに一回一回カラーを設定する必要がないので、とても便利です

次はGoogleカレンダー作成シートについてです
Googleカレンダー作成には、登録内容を細かく設定できるようにカレンダー登録画面に合わせて見出しが準備されています。
・URL
・同期
・タイトル
・カレンダー名
・色
・開始日
・開始時刻
・終了時刻
・終了日
・終日
・場所
・説明
・予定あり/なし
・繰り返し頻度
・繰り返し間隔
・月火水木金土日
・繰り返し終了日
・既定リマインダー使用
・通知(ポップアップ・メール)
・GoogleイベントID
・最終同期日時
・削除
・内部メモ
・参考URL
・参考サイト名
登録例
✅️ パターン1:毎週の決められた曜日にあるもの
燃やすごみの日(新宿区) 毎週月・木
繰り返し頻度→毎週
繰り返し間隔→1
月曜日・木曜日に ☑️
✅️ パターン2:隔週の決められた曜日にあるもの
不燃ごみ 毎月第二・第四水曜日
繰り返し頻度→毎週
繰り返し間隔→2
水曜日に ☑️
※繰り返し終了日を設定することで登録する予定を年末や年度末に設定できます
Gem:爆速カレンダー登録くん🐹
今回もGemを1つ作成しました
その名は
とにかく使い方は簡単✨️
1ヵ月の予定表を読み込ませ、見出しに沿ったデータを抽出
※例ではカレンダー名と予定なしを指定しています
※お使いの環境ではただのテキストで出力されてしまう場合があります。その場合は、「コードブロック形式のタブ区切りで出力して」と追加で入力すると、上記の画像のように右上にコピーボタンが表示される形式で出力されると思います🙏
→スプレッドシートにコピペ
→データを整えて、GAS実行
メニュー → Googleカレンダー → カレンダー同期
※最初の実行のみ権限の承認が必要です
→Googleカレンダーに一括登録
ーーーーーーーーーーーーーーーーーーー
→承認のやり方がわからない方はこちらの記事で解説しています👇️
Step1:GASを体験しよう → ②メニューを確認するに記載🐹
ーーーーーーーーーーーーーーーーーーー
前述したとおり、Googleカレンダーでカレンダーを新規作成していなくても、スプシで決定したカレンダーが作成されます!
修正したいときはスプシで修正して実行するだけ!もちろん、Googleカレンダー上で修正もできますが、そのあとに同期してしまうと、スプシのデータが上書きされてしまいます。
同期したくない場合は、D列:同期の☑️を外しましょう!
削除したい項目も同じようにAH列:削除の☑️を入れて、同期すれば削除してくれます
「Geminiで登録」との違い
大きな違いは以下の3点だと思っています
✅️ カレンダー名を指定できる
✅️ 時刻・繰り返しを細かく設定
✅️ 予定あり/なしを設定
ただ、スプシが優れていて、Geminiが劣っているという話ではありません。
💡 大事なのは使い分けること
単発の予定:Geminiでサッと登録
大量データ/細かい調整:スプシで整えて一括登録
おまけ①:予約スケジュール
予約スケジュールについては、こちらの動画がとてもわかりやすいです👇
【2025年完全版】Googleカレンダーの教科書。まるっと全てがわかる!教科書シリーズ第2弾!
私はまだ実務でリンクを共有して、
Googleミーティングをしたことはないですが、
クライアントに対してスマートに提示できたらいいですよね
有料プランに入っていると1つのカレンダーではなく、複数のカレンダーの空き時間を表示できるようになります😄
またこの画面ですぐに空き時間を確認することも簡単です
さらに前編でもお伝えしましたが、予定を抜け漏れなく把握していると
Geminiに聞けばすぐに自分のスケジュールがわかります
予定管理に時間を使いたくない人は習慣づければ、自分が覚えていなくてもすぐに確認できる仕組みが作れます
おまけ②:リンク共有
スプレッドシートでGoogleカレンダーに追加したものを簡単・自動で共有リンクを作成することができます
これが思いついたきっかけは
オフ会や勉強会を参加するときに手作業でカレンダーを登録したり、
登録するのを忘れたりしていたからです。
しかし、イベント・オフ会カレンダーには
「Googleカレンダーに登録する」ボタンがあります
→これを「自分で作れるのではないか🤔」と思いつきました💡
Googleカレンダーに登録すれば、そこからリンク共有することも可能です
ただ、いちいちカレンダーを開いてリンクをコピーして…という手間が嫌だったのでスプシ上に表示させれば、きっと楽だよなと考えました
いまではスプレッドシートのC列をコピペするだけです
※ただし、共有できる内容は限定されています⚠️
以前、つぶやきで試してみたのですが、
スマホだと情報量が多いURLは認識されず、ただの文字列になってしまったので、情報を絞り込むことでスマホからでも登録できるようにしてあります
💡 登録できる項目
件名(タイトル) → パラメータ:text
開始日時・終了日時 → パラメータ:dates
場所 → パラメータ:location
繰り返し → パラメータ:recur
おまけ③:家族カレンダーの共有
Googleカレンダーを家族で共有する超初心者向け完全ガイド(iPhone/MacBook編)
家族の予定を「誰かが忘れた」「ダブルブッキングした」から解放!
iPhoneとMacBookユーザー向けに、解説します。
なぜ家族用カレンダーを作ったほうがいい?
個人の予定と家族の予定がごちゃ混ぜになると見づらいので、「家族用」という専用のカレンダーを作って共有するのが一番わかりやすいです。
💡 メリット:
・家族みんなで予定を追加・編集可能
・各自のプライベート予定は自動で見えない
・iPhoneのGoogleカレンダーアプリでサクサク操作
【重要】設定はMacBookのブラウザで!
スマホアプリでは共有設定ができません。
MacBookのブラウザでを開いてください。
1. 家族カレンダーを作成
作成方法はこれまでの内容もしくは前編を見て実行してもらえれば
作成できると思うので、省略します🙏
2. 家族に共有設定
① 作成した「家族カレンダー」にカーソルを合わせて「︙」
→「設定と共有」
② 「共有する相手」→「ユーザーやグループを追加」
③ 家族のGmailアドレス(例:taro@gmail.com)を入力
④ 権限を「予定の変更権限」にして「送信」
⑤ 家族に届く招待メールから
「カレンダーを追加」を押してもらえば完了👏✨️
【よくあるトラブル解決】
🌀家族のカレンダーが見えない
→招待メールの「カレンダーを追加」を押したか確認。アプリのメニューでチェックON
🌀共有設定が見つからない
→MacBookのブラウザ版で設定。iPhoneアプリでは不可
🌀自分の予定も見えてしまう
→家族用には「家族予定のみ」入力。
個人予定は自分のカレンダーに!
まとめ
ここまで読んでいただき、ありがとうございました🐹✨️
この記事(後編)は、Googleカレンダーを「登録できる」だけで終わらせず、判断に使える形で運用したい人に向けてまとめました。
前編では、Geminiを使って「入力がめんどうで続かない」を解決し、
カレンダー作成や色分け、ショートカット、Gemの活用で、予定とタスクを“見やすく探しやすい”状態に整えました。
そして後編で伝えたかった核心はここです。
💡 予定あり/なしを「自分が関わる予定」基準で分ける
💡 Geminiとスプシを使い分ける
💡 画像→データ化→整形→一括登録を、仕組みとして回す
この3つを押さえるだけで、カレンダーが一気に“使える道具”になります。
「カレンダーに入っているのに、予定調整が楽にならない…」という状態から抜け出しやすくなるはずです。
少しでも「これなら自分も続けられそう」と思う部分があれば、ぜひ取り入れてみてください🐹✨️
おわりに:お願い🙏
✅️ この記事が少しでも役に立ったと感じたら、つぶやきでシェア、コメントやいいね、ブックマークをよろしくお願いします✨️次の記事を作る励みになります🐹✨️
✅️ スプレッドシートの相談に乗ります❗️ノウハウ図書館でいくつものテンプレートを配布していますが、
💭「読んだだけじゃわからない…🌀」
💭「自分が使っているものを見てもらいたい…」
という方はぜひスキルマーケットでご相談ください🙏
ーーーーーーーーーーーーーーーーーーーーーーーーーーーーーーー
これからもスプシの関数や便利な情報について記事を投稿していき、少しでもスプシへのハードルを下げていきたいと思っています✨️
この記事がスプシのトリセツの目次(まとめ記事)になりますので
👇️こちらの記事のブックマークをおすすめします👍️
【保存版】スプシのトリセツ〜見て・触って・覚える!初心者のためのスプレッドシート練習帳付〜【目次】
随時、更新していきます🐹
最後まで読んでいただきありがとうございました♪
何かわからないことなどありましたらお気軽にコメントやDMください📥️✨️